Transaction 3882d8e4a536c8af4a954dbe817576a472176b8eb6dcc1e161c9c71d0f9405d6

20 Input
2 Outputs
  • 3882d8e4a536c8af4a954dbe817576a472176b8eb6dcc1e161c9c71d0f9405d6:0
  • value  700086
    address  1FvSBU8ifjrkpMk6mK1ML8LF4995Zs9aLZ
  • 3882d8e4a536c8af4a954dbe817576a472176b8eb6dcc1e161c9c71d0f9405d6:1
  • value  22907150
    address  114km7yu8nUENQTxrkBb6rcAv8dJUtwKYz